Show Fast Workers According to the bureau of labor statistics tlie output per man in the iron and steel industry has increased 50 per cent since 1014, w'hen most of the men were on a 12-hour day schedule. sched-ule. They now work 8. Efficiency in boot and shoe making has increased 17 per cent in the same period. The most amazing augmentation of effort, however, how-ever, is found in the making of automobiles, auto-mobiles, where the outpnt per man is now three times as great as It was 12 years ago.
